Healthwise is recognized for content that is evidence-based, decision-focused, reviewed by experts, and free from commercial bias. Like the Healthwise Knowledgebase, Ix Conversations guide a person through his or her health decision using plain, uncomplicated, conversational language. Health plans, hospitals, or consumer health portals can use the Internet to deliver Ix Conversations as part of an on-going information campaign. Physicians can also "prescribe" Ix Conversations to patients through personal health records or based on their clinical practice style and judgment. For example, a physician could recommend the Diabetes Ix Conversation to newly diagnosed patients, patients with adherence issues, a patient's relatives, or others. Ix Conversations provide maximum value with low cost to organizations trying to improve patient self-management of their medical conditions. About Healthwise Healthwise is a nonprofit organization with a mission to help people make better health decisions. Nearly 100 million times a year, people turn to Healthwise information to learn how to do more for themselves, ask for the care they need, and say "no" to the care they don't need. Healthwise partners with health plans, hospitals, disease management companies, and health Web sites to provide up-to-date, evidence-based information to the people they serve.
